| Libgnomedb Reference Manual |
|---|
GnomeDbDataCellRendererBoolean — Cell renderer for booleans
struct GnomeDbDataCellRendererBoolean; struct GnomeDbDataCellRendererBooleanClass; struct GnomeDbDataCellRendererBooleanPrivate; GtkCellRenderer* gnome_db_data_cell_renderer_boolean_new (GdaDataHandler *dh, GdaValueType type);
GObject +----GInitiallyUnowned +----GtkObject +----GtkCellRenderer +----GtkCellRendererToggle +----GnomeDbDataCellRendererBoolean
"editable" gboolean : Read / Write "to-be-deleted" gboolean : Write "value" gpointer : Read / Write "value-attributes" guint : Read / Write
"changed" void user_function (GnomeDbDataCellRendererBoolean *dbdatacellrendererboolean, gchar *arg1, gpointer arg2, gpointer user_data);
struct GnomeDbDataCellRendererBooleanClass {
GtkCellRendererToggleClass parent_class;
void (* changed) (GnomeDbDataCellRendererBoolean *cell_renderer,
const gchar *path,
const GdaValue *new_value);
};
GtkCellRenderer* gnome_db_data_cell_renderer_boolean_new (GdaDataHandler *dh, GdaValueType type);
Creates a new GnomeDbDataCellRendererBoolean. Adjust rendering parameters using object properties. Object properties can be set globally (with g_object_set()). Also, with GtkTreeViewColumn, you can bind a property to a value in a GtkTreeModel. For example, you can bind the "active" property on the cell renderer to a boolean value in the model, thus causing the check button to reflect the state of the model.
| dh : | a GdaDataHandler object |
| type : | |
| Returns : | the new cell renderer |
void user_function (GnomeDbDataCellRendererBoolean *dbdatacellrendererboolean, gchar *arg1, gpointer arg2, gpointer user_data);
| dbdatacellrendererboolean : | the object which received the signal. |
| arg1 : | |
| arg2 : | |
| user_data : | user data set when the signal handler was connected. |
| << GnomeDbDataCellRendererTextual | GnomeDbDataCellRendererCombo >> |